10 Blessed is the coming kingdom of our father David!
    Hosanna in the highest heaven!”[a]

11 And he went into Jerusalem to the temple, and after[b] looking around at everything, because[c] the hour was already late, he went out to Bethany with the twelve.

A Barren Fig Tree Cursed

12 And on the next day as[d] they were departing from Bethany, he was hungry.

10 “Blessed is the coming kingdom of our father David!”

“Hosanna in the highest heaven!”(A)

11 Jesus entered Jerusalem and went into the temple courts. He looked around at everything, but since it was already late, he went out to Bethany with the Twelve.(B)

Jesus Curses a Fig Tree and Clears the Temple Courts(C)(D)(E)

12 The next day as they were leaving Bethany, Jesus was hungry.
